datum

datum
Noun
pl: data

Meanings

Noundatum

A single piece of information or a single value used in an analysis.

The researcher recorded every single datum from the experiment.

Noundatum

A fixed starting point or reference level from which measurements are taken, especially in surveying or cartography.

The local datum for the map was set at mean sea level.
